RF exposure statement This equipment complies with the FCC radiation exposure limits set forth for an uncontrolled environment. This transmitter must not be co-located or operating in conjunction with any other antenna or transmitter. FCC Warning This device complies with Part 15 of the FCC Rules. Operation is subject to the following two conditions: (1) This device may not cause harmful interference, and (2) this device must accept any interference received, including interference that may cause undesired operation. NOTE 1: This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ning the equipment off and on, the user is encouraged to try to correct the interference by one or more of the following measures: - Reorient or relocate the receiving antenna. - Increase the separation between the equipment and receiver. -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. -Consult the dealer or an experienced radio/TV technician for help. NOTE 2: Any changes or modifications to this unit not expressly approved by the party responsible for compliance could void the user's authority to operate the equipment.

Address of manufacturer: Floor 16, Building 1, No. 1168 BinAn Road, Binjiang District, Hangzhou, Zhejiang, China General Description of EUT: Product Name: Speakerphone Trade Name Hitrolink Model No.: HT-OM450 Adding Model(s): HT-OM450H, HT-OM450E, HT-OM450 Serise, HT-OM450H Serise, HT-OM450E Serise, HTI-OM450, HTI-OM450H, HTI-OM450E, HTI-OM450 Serise, HTI-OM450H Serise, HTI-OM450E Serise, OM450, OM450H, OM450E, OM450 Serise, OM450H Serise, OM450E Serise Rated Voltage: Battery DC 3.7V Battery Capacity: 1000*2mAh FCC ID: 2A2QD-HT-OM450 Equipment Type: Portable device Technical Characteristics of EUT: Bluetooth (BLE mode) Bluetooth Version: V5.1 (BLE mode) Frequency Range: 2402-2480MHz RF Output Power: -11.73dBm (Conducted) Data Rate: 1Mbps Modulation: GFSK Quantity of Channels: 40 Channel Separation: 2MHz Type of Antenna: Chip Antenna Antenna Gain: -1.43dBi Bluetooth (BR/EDR mode) Bluetooth Version: V5.1 (BR/EDR mode) Frequency Range: 2402-2480MHz RF Output Power: -10.67dBm (Conducted) Data Rate: 1Mbps, 2Mbps, 3Mbps Modulation: GFSK, π/4 DQPSK, 8DPSK Quantity of Channels: 79 Channel Separation: 1MHz Type of Antenna: Chip Antenna Antenna Gain: -1.43dBi 1.2 RF Exposure Exemption According to §1.1307(b)(3) and 447498 D04 Interim General RF Exposure Guidance v01, system operating under the provisions of this section shall be operating in a manner that the public is not exposed to radio frequency energy level in excess limit for maximum permissible exposure. Option A: FCC Rule Part 1.1307 (b)(3)(i)(A):The available maximum time-averaged power is no more than 1mW, regardless of separation distance. Option B: FCC Rule Part 1.1307 (b)(3)(i)(B): The available maximum time-averaged power or effective radiated power (ERP), whichever is greater, is less than or equal to the threshold P th (mW) described in the following formula. P th is given by: Option C: FCC Rule Part 1.1307 (b)(3)(i)(C): The minimum separation distance (R in meters) from the body of a nearby person for the frequency (f in MHz) at which the source operates, the ERP (watts) is no more than the calculated value prescribed for that frequency. R must be at least λ/2π, where λ is the free-space operating wavelength in meters. Single RF Sources Subject to Routine Environmental Evaluation RF Source frequency (MHz) Threshold ERP (watts) 0.3-1.34 1,920 R 2 1.34-30 3,450 R 2 /f 2 30-300 3.83 R 2 300-1,500 0.0128 R 2 f 1,500-100,000 19.2R 2 For Multiple RF sources: FCC Rule Part 1.1307(b)(3)(ii): (A) The available maximum time-averaged power of each source is no more than 1 mW and there is a separation distance of two centimeters between any portion of a radiating structure operating and the nearest portion of any other radiating structure in the same device, except if the sum of multiple sources is less than 1 mW during the time-averaging period, in which case they may be treated as a single source (separation is not required). (B) In the case of fixed RF sources operating in the same time-averaging period, or of multiple mobile or portable RF sources within a device operating in the same time averaging period, if the sum of the fractional contributions to the applicable thresholds is less than or equal to 1 as indicated in the following equation. 1.3 Calculated Result Radio Access Technology Min.
